Recreation Center Maintenance Person (Part-Time)
This is a year-round, part-time position responsible for the care and maintenance of recreation facilities. Average hours are 28 per week. Shifts vary and include days, nights, weekends and holidays. Applicants must be at least 18 years old, due to operation of ice rink equipment.
Essential Job Functions
- Assists in start up, seasonal operation, general operation, and closing of all facilities
- Assists in special event set-ups
- Performs daily building repairs and maintenance
- Ice rink maintenance (cutting and edging)
- Swimming pool maintenance
- Assists with repairs of machinery and equipment as needed
- Assists with special projects
- Maintains high level of cleanliness and repair of all facilities
- Custodial
